Personalized Perturbation Profiles Reveal Concordance between Autism Blood Transcriptome Datasets

2021-01-25

Abstract excerpt

The complex heterogeneity of Autism Spectrum Disorder (ASD) has made quantifying disease specific molecular changes a challenge. Blood based transcriptomic assays have been performed to isolate these molecular changes and provide biomarkers to aid in ASD diagnoses, etiological understanding, and potential treatment 1–6 . However, establishing concordance amongst these studies is made difficult in part by the vari...
